D-backs Hire J.R. House As Third Base And Catching Coach
The Arizona Diamondbacks have hired J.R. House as third base and catching coach.
- Rejoins the D-backs after he spent the previous 7 seasons (2019-25) as the Reds’ third base and catching coach.
- Previously spent 7 seasons with D-backs’ Player Development as hitting coach with Rookie-Advanced Missoula (2012) and Short-Season Hillsboro (2013), manager with Hillsboro (2014), Single-A Advanced Visalia (2015-16) and Double-A Jackson (2017), and Minor league field coordinator (2018).
- Over the past 3 seasons (2023-25) among NL teams, Reds’ catchers posted the second-fewest catching errors (23), behind only the D-backs (20), and combined for the fourth-highest caught-stealing pct. (23.2), behind the Phillies (24.2), Cubs (24.0) and Giants (23.5).
- 2015 California League Manager of the Year with Visalia.
- As Minor League manager, produced a career winning percentage of .573 (284-212).
- The former catcher played parts of 5 seasons with the Pirates (2003-04), Astros (2006, ‘08) and Orioles (2007).
